About Campground

Located right on the Frio River, Camp Cold Springs offers 50 RV spots to those who are adventurous and want to be tucked away in nature!

This camp is great. Clean, quiet and good sized spots. They have Wi-Fi but it’s spotty. If they had laundry facilities they’d get a million stars! There was a laundromat about 12 minutes away though. Everyone was friendly and the kids loved jumping off the rocks into the river. It was nice being about 5 minutes from Garner State Park.
